- Jun 23, 2012 2:47 am GMTUPDATE : It appears that Soulreavercross was correct (for anyone that cares) ; you can finish this trophy on multiple playthroughs. This is confirmed! Is just started, as stated above, my fourth playthrough of this game, did two quests and the trophy finally popped.And I got My second Platinum Trophy :D It appears the list that I first used missed a quest, but after lots of searching and googling, I found a new, correct list which featured the previously missed quest "Lost Faith". You CAN Complete this trophy/achievement on multiple playthroughs, you don't have to do them in one playthrough.
